Output d10792d33ebcfc352b8e9868ab5aedf1694d2fcdfd9bae0b18c178c1a3bfae46:1

value
23468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78142150b3434029562410d92935b87987105a8d OP_EQUAL
address
3Cdw8EHbUMdmQKDUnZajXsWzZG3uJ55xii
transaction
d10792d33ebcfc352b8e9868ab5aedf1694d2fcdfd9bae0b18c178c1a3bfae46
confirmations
427384
spent
true